🚧 Advance notice: Oxford rail closure (1–9 Feb 2026) for BLOCKADE….and bridge DEMOLITION (and replacement..)

No trains Oxford–Didcot (buses replace trains). Botley Rd walkway closed with an accessible station diversion.

Essential bridge replacement to fully reopen Botley Road in 2026

Oxford East MP Anneliese Dodds has been appointed a Dame Commander of the Order of the British Empire in the New Year Honours List. Her citation reads: “Bringing a breadth of policy expertise to Parliament, she has taken leading roles in financial service regulation and taxation.”

Retailers on Magdalen Road in East Oxford have announced the lineup for this Saturday’s Frost Fest. Events include a Christmas Jumper Parade at 10am, carol singing at noon, and Christmas light switch-on at 3pm, plus Santa visits, a lantern workshop and live nativity.
